Output 33e029e18003a17563fce1a29ec0f586920e0c81a1978dcf9adbbe07c2d6ce16:0

value
52505500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b0c04c16e77532b1f203d10089a758a55460fa OP_EQUALVERIFY OP_CHECKSIG
address
175dLYiMJQUotcthyG5Kvcpve6VqwVehrE
transaction
33e029e18003a17563fce1a29ec0f586920e0c81a1978dcf9adbbe07c2d6ce16
confirmations
558122
spent
true